For pop-punk fans, few events hit harder than When We Were Young — that October ritual where thousands trade their adult lives for a weekend of pure nostalgia at Las Vegas Festival Grounds. After four consecutive sell-outs from 2022 through 2025, the festival just announced it will not happen in 2026, citing the need to “give this festival the care it deserves.” The good news: organizers confirmed a return in October 2027, promising that what’s next will feel just as special.

Is there a When We Were Young Festival in 2026?

No. The festival announced via social media and its official website that it will not take place in 2026. According to Official Festival Site, the 2026 skip is described as a pause, not a permanent end. The announcement came on a Friday in mid-April 2026, per News3LV (KSNV).

The festival will return to Las Vegas in October 2027, with location remaining at Las Vegas Festival Grounds per the Official Festival Site. Specific dates within October have not yet been announced.

Official announcement

Organizers posted the announcement on social media, with the official statement reading: “After an unforgettable run in Las Vegas, we’ve decided to take 2026 off to give this festival the care it deserves and to make sure what comes next feels just as special as what came before.” Per Live for Live Music, the statement frames 2026 as a pause, not goodbye.

Why was When We Were Young 2026 cancelled?

The stated reason is self-care: organizers said they are taking 2026 off “to give this festival the care it deserves” and ensure future events “feel just as special as what came before.” Per Official Festival Site, the decision prioritizes quality over continuity.

Context matters here. The 2025 edition was also canceled due to unforeseen circumstances, though organizers clarified this was not due to low demand per Live for Live Music. After back-to-back disruptions, organizers apparently decided a full reset made more sense than pushing forward.

Stated reasons from organizers

The official statement emphasizes intentionality over crisis: “This isn’t goodbye — it’s just a pause. We’ll see you in 2027.” Per Live for Live Music, organizers explicitly rejected framing 2026 as an ending. No mention of ticket refunds or transfers appeared in announcements because no 2026 tickets were sold.

Context from past years

What remains unclear are the underlying causes behind the 2025 cancellation and this year’s skip. The phrase “unforeseen circumstances” was used for 2025 but never elaborated. Per Live for Live Music, prior plans for a potential Texas expansion were tied to 2026 — plans now moot given the cancellation.

What is the When We Were Young Festival?

When We Were Young is an annual music festival focused on ’90s and 2000s emo and pop-punk acts. It is produced by Live Nation and held at Las Vegas Festival Grounds, historically on the third weekend of October. Per Live for Live Music, the festival drew consistently high demand from its Las Vegas relocation in 2022 through 2025.

History and location

The festival moved to Las Vegas in 2022, anchoring itself at Las Vegas Festival Grounds. Annual sell-outs followed through 2025, with the 2025 edition ultimately canceled due to unforeseen circumstances. Per News3LV (KSNV), the venue has been the festival’s consistent home since the move.

Genre and typical lineup

The festival features acts in emo, indie rock, and alternative rock genres per News3LV (KSNV). Headliners have included major pop-punk names — 2025 was set to feature Blink-182 and Panic! at the Disco before the event’s cancellation. The programming leans toward nostalgia acts that defined the early-2000s alternative sound.
